The Oak Park Arms Retirement Community held its annual Polka Party in the ballroom of the Oak Park Arms on April 22. Undeterred by rainy weather and road-closing construction on Oak Park Avenue, avid polka fans gathered for a live broadcast of Jerry Obrecki’s WPNA noon radio program, “from the beautiful ballroom in the Oak Park Arms.” WPNA, the Polish National Alliance radio station, is located on the sixth floor of the Arms. Lively music was provided by the band Downtown Sound, as polka aficionados spun around the dance floor, a cheerful counterpoint to the blustery April storm that raged outside.
